Rosegarden is an open-source digital audio workstation application that features MIDI and audio sequencing capabilities, score editing tools, and basic audio editing functionality. It allows users to create and edit musical scores and compositions, produce MIDI and audio files, and import/export to various file formats.
n-Track Studio is a digital audio workstation and MIDI sequencer for Windows. It allows you to record, edit, and mix audio and MIDI. Key features include VST instrument and effect support, automation, effects chains, audio slicing, and more.
